Founded in 1987, AIDS Healthcare Foundation is the largest specialized provider of HIV/AIDS medical care in the nation. Our mission is to provide cutting edge medicine and advocacy, regardless of ability to pay. Through our healthcare centers, pharmacies, health plan, research and other activities, AHF provides access to the latest HIV treatments for all who need them.

The Housing Program Manager will work as a part of a close-knit team to hire, train and oversee staff supporting clients enrolled in AHF’s project-based and scattered-site Permanent Supportive Housing programs. The manager will ensure that team members understand DHA and Housing Forward intake, recertification, and exit processes to facilitate smooth transitions and continuity of care. This role includes guiding staff on accurate documentation of client interactions, maintaining updated care plans, and developing a resource database to support individualized services. Additionally, the Housing Program Manager will direct staff in coordinating with service providers for referrals, connecting clients to behavioral health, medical, and social supports, and identifying opportunities for formal partnerships through memorandums of understanding.
Licenses and Certifications: BS/BA in Social Work, or other social service field with two (2) years of direct service delivery. Familiarity with housing case management. Familiarity with housing systems and procedures.
